But the one snack that I had never heard of on the list? Texas Trash. With a name like that, I'm not surprised I've never heard of it- then again, I'm from El Paso, which many can agree is considered kind of a Texas outsider.

After some thorough research, I discovered that Texas Trash is basically Chex Mix!

It's Chex Mix, but with a kick! Everything in Texas is better with a little kick and this Texas Trash is no different because you add hot sauce to the mix! If you've never made it before, check out this simple recipe.
